Descrizione

The Magellan Baade Telescope is equipped with a 585 actuators adaptive secondary. The unit started operation in 2012 and is very similar the LBT 672 adaptive secondaries, adopting the same support structure, where the outermost actuators’ ring ia not used, and with a smaller mirror.

microgate responsibilities

Microgate designed the control system and the related electronics and real-time software, including the Real Time Reconstructor and the Slope Computers, performing final integration of the system and electromechanical testing.
